There's any command to "imitate" a different user without having to enter their password so you can see what they are seeing.
If you are using the Server version, you can install the Scriptrunner for JIRA plugin; one of the features is to imitate a user.
If you are using Cloud, then that functionality is built in: Log in as another user.
